Notes

  • Recorded in 1971 and released in January of 1972 on Denon Columbia records, this recording marks Alan Merrill's debut as a songwriter on record, having written this entire album and playing most if the instruments on it. Produced by Japanese rockabilly superstar Miki Curtis. At the peak of his fame in '72 the very popular recording artist Tiny Tim covered Alan Merrill's song "Movies" from this album.

About Alan Merrill

American vocalist, guitarist, songwriter, actor and model, born February 19, 1951, The Bronx, New York, USA  died March 29, 2020, New York City, New York, USA.
